Sources Of Water Damages
Water damages can come from a range of resources, each with the possible to trigger substantial damage to frameworks and items. Common causes consist of plumbing failings, such as burst pipes or leaking taps, which can cause considerable water buildup within wall surfaces and floor covering. Extreme climate condition, especially heavy rainfall or snowmelt, can overwhelm water drainage systems and cause flooding. Furthermore, inappropriate installation or maintenance of roof covering and gutters can intensify water invasion, allowing dampness to pass through the interior of a building.
Sewer back-ups can present infected water into homes, presenting severe wellness threats. Human mistake, such as leaving a faucet running or stopping working to turn off water supply shutoffs, can also lead to considerable water damage.
Results on Home Structure
Substantial water damages can have disastrous effects on a home's structure, endangering its stability and security. When water infiltrates a building, it can compromise essential elements such as beam of lights, joists, and the structure. Long term exposure to wetness causes wood rot, which lessens the load-bearing capacity of structural components, making them vulnerable to collapse.
Additionally, water can deteriorate the structure, bring about resolving and breaking that more destabilizes the structure. Wall surfaces and ceilings may display indications of bending or bowing because of caught dampness, which not only affects appearances yet additionally shows underlying architectural compromises.

Health Threats Associated
The visibility of wetness in a home not just threatens its architectural integrity yet additionally postures major wellness dangers to its occupants. Extended exposure to damp environments can cause numerous health difficulties, specifically breathing concerns. Mold and mildew prosper in wet problems, releasing spores that can cause sensitive reactions or worsen bronchial asthma and various other pre-existing breathing conditions.
In addition to respiratory troubles, infected water can introduce pathogens into the living atmosphere, resulting in intestinal concerns and various other infections. As moisture permeates right into walls, flooring, and furnishings, it produces a suitable reproduction ground for bacteria and fungi, which can compromise the immune system, particularly in susceptible populations such as kids, the senior, or those with persistent wellness conditions.

Preventative Procedures and Tips
After dealing with the immediate effects of water damage, concentrating on safety nets can help home owners protect their buildings versus future events. Among one of the most effective strategies is to consistently inspect and preserve plumbing systems. Home owners ought to look for leaks, corrosion, and loosened fittings, dealing with any type of problems immediately to prevent larger problems.
In addition, correct drainage around the home is crucial (water damage). Ensure that rain gutters and downspouts are clean and straight water away from the structure. Mounting a sump pump in basements or crawl spaces can likewise assist alleviate prospective flooding
Additionally, think about utilizing water leakage discovery devices. These tools can inform house owners to prospective leaks before they rise into significant damages. It's likewise a good idea to store beneficial things and files in elevated locations or water-proof containers.
